    I have done some game development in the past.
    Watch a lot of videos from GDC for example. You can learn *a lot* about game development and game design and programming and what not just by listening to experienced people.

    It's also really interesting in my opinion.
    Just watch whatever interests you!

    You may wanna check unity or unreal but they require time to master or even start to understand what is happening as beginner or just small project you may wanna check GDevelop or Click Team fusion 2.5
